当前位置:首页 > 综合资讯 > 正文
黑狐家游戏

nas存储和对象存储的区别是什么意思,NAS存储与对象存储,技术特性、应用场景及选型指南

nas存储和对象存储的区别是什么意思,NAS存储与对象存储,技术特性、应用场景及选型指南

NAS存储与对象存储的核心区别在于数据模型与适用场景:NAS基于文件系统(如NFS/SMB),支持结构化数据的高并发访问,适用于企业内网的文档共享、数据库等场景;对象存...

NAS存储与对象存储的核心区别在于数据模型与适用场景:NAS基于文件系统(如NFS/SMB),支持结构化数据的高并发访问,适用于企业内网的文档共享、数据库等场景;对象存储以键值对存储海量非结构化数据(如视频、日志),具备分布式扩展能力,适合云存储、备份归档及互联网服务,技术特性上,NAS协议复杂度高、单点容量受限,对象存储则通过对象ID实现水平扩展,但单次访问延迟略高,选型需结合数据类型(文件/对象)、访问频率(实时/批量)、扩展需求(线性/非线性)及成本(NAS性价比高,对象存储适合PB级数据)。

存储技术演进中的两种范式

在数字化转型的浪潮中,数据存储技术经历了从本地服务器到分布式架构的多次迭代,当前主流的存储方案中,网络附加存储(NAS)与对象存储(Object Storage)构成了两种截然不同的技术路径,据Gartner统计,2023年全球对象存储市场规模已达87亿美元,年复合增长率达23.6%,而传统NAS市场仍保持12%的增速,这种结构性变化背后,折射出企业数据管理需求的根本性转变——从结构化数据库向非结构化数据湖的迁移。

本文将深入剖析NAS与对象存储的技术差异,通过架构对比、性能测试、成本模型及实际案例,揭示两者在数据模型、访问协议、扩展能力、适用场景等维度的本质区别,特别关注混合存储架构的实践价值,为企业提供从技术选型到实施落地的完整决策框架。

技术架构深度解析

1 NAS存储体系

NAS作为网络存储的早期代表,其核心架构包含:

nas存储和对象存储的区别是什么意思,NAS存储与对象存储,技术特性、应用场景及选型指南

图片来源于网络,如有侵权联系删除

  • 文件系统层:基于POSIX标准的文件树结构,支持多用户权限管理
  • 协议栈:NFSv4/SMB3双协议支持,平均传输时延控制在5ms以内
  • 元数据服务器:采用分布式数据库(如Ceph)实现 metadata 高可用
  • 数据存储层:RAID6/10架构,单节点容量可达100TB

典型案例:Adobe工作流中,NAS集群通过SMB3协议实现200+编辑终端的实时协作,文件锁机制确保版本一致性。

2 对象存储创新

对象存储突破传统文件范式,构建新型存储模型:

  • 数据模型:键值对存储(Key-Value),对象名采用全球唯一UUID(如"2023/07/adf1e2b3-4c5d-6e7f-8a9b-cdef01234567")
  • 协议标准:RESTful API/S3v4规范,支持HTTP/2多路复用
  • 分布式架构:基于CRDT(冲突-free 数据类型)的P2P同步机制
  • 元数据管理:键值数据库(如CockroachDB)实现毫秒级查询

性能实测显示,对象存储在处理10GB+文件时,IOPS性能较NAS提升300%,适合EB级数据存储。

核心差异对比矩阵

对比维度 NAS存储 对象存储
数据模型 文件树(/home/user/docs/file1.txt) 键值对("product-12345.jpg")
访问协议 NFS/SMB(TCP 2049/445) REST API(HTTP 503-505)
并发能力 单节点支持10k+并发连接 分布式集群支持百万级并发
扩展方式 硬件堆叠/RAID升级 横向扩展(添加节点)
元数据查询 文件名检索 键值查询(支持正则/范围查询)
典型协议 SMB3/NFSv4 S3v4/Google Storage v2
成本结构 按容量计费($0.10/GB/月) 存储访问双计费($0.02/GB/月+0.01/GB/s)

性能测试数据对比

1 IOPS压力测试

在500GB测试文件场景下:

  • NAS(NFSv4):平均IOPS 1,200(峰值2,500)
  • 对象存储(S3v4):平均IOPS 3,800(峰值8,200)

2 大文件吞吐量

  • 10GB视频文件传输:
    • NAS:4.2MB/s(SMB3)
    • 对象存储:12.7MB/s(HTTP/2)

3 查询效率对比

  • 文件检索:
    • NAS:基于B+树查询,平均响应时间18ms
    • 对象存储:键值查询,平均响应时间7ms

典型应用场景分析

1 NAS适用场景

  • 媒体制作:Adobe Premiere Pro工作流需要频繁的4K视频读写(单项目文件>50GB)
  • 数据库缓存:Oracle RAC系统通过NAS提供10ms级延迟的临时表存储
  • ERP系统:SAP HANA数据库依赖NAS实现TB级事务日志实时同步

2 对象存储适用场景

  • IoT数据湖:特斯拉工厂每天产生50TB传感器数据,采用S3兼容存储实现自动去重
  • AI训练数据:Google Colab通过对象存储管理PB级图像数据集(JPG/PNG格式)
  • 合规归档:金融行业按GDPR要求存储10年以上审计日志,对象存储的版本控制功能满足审计追溯需求

混合存储架构实践

1 分层存储策略

  • 热数据层:NAS存储(访问频率>1次/天)
  • 温数据层:对象存储(访问频率1次/周-1次/月)
  • 冷数据层:磁带库(访问频率<1次/月)

某银行实施案例显示,混合架构使存储成本降低37%,同时保持99.99%的访问可用性。

2 智能分层技术

  • 自动迁移:基于Access logs分析数据活跃度,触发存储介质迁移
  • 版本控制:对象存储保留历史版本(如Git-LFS模式),NAS支持快照备份
  • 跨云同步:AWS S3与阿里云OSS双向同步,实现多活容灾

选型决策树模型

graph TD
A[业务类型] --> B{数据类型}
B -->|结构化| C[关系型数据库]
B -->|非结构化| D{访问模式}
D -->|高并发| E[NAS]
D -->|低频访问| F[对象存储]
D -->|混合模式| G[混合架构]

1 成本计算公式

  • NAS总成本 = (存储容量×$0.08/GB) + (网络流量×$0.005/GB)
  • 对象存储总成本 = (存储容量×$0.015/GB) + (读请求×$0.0005) + (写请求×$0.001)

2 技术选型checklist

  1. 数据访问模式:API调用(对象存储)vs 文件系统挂载(NAS)
  2. 扩展弹性需求:动态扩容(对象存储)vs 硬件升级(NAS)
  3. 安全合规要求:GDPR(对象存储的版本控制)vs 内部权限(NAS的POSIX)
  4. 现有IT架构:与现有Kubernetes集群的集成难度(对象存储通过CSI驱动)

未来趋势与挑战

1 技术融合方向

  • 文件对象化:CephFS 5.0支持对象存储接口,实现NAS与对象存储的无缝对接
  • 边缘存储:对象存储边缘节点(如AWS Outposts)降低延迟至50ms以内
  • 量子存储:对象存储架构天然适配量子加密存储需求

2 行业挑战

  • 元数据膨胀:EB级数据湖导致元数据库查询性能下降30%
  • 跨云管理:多云对象存储的统一管理复杂度指数级增长
  • 绿色存储:对象存储的冷数据能效比(GB/TWh)较NAS提升2.3倍

结论与建议

在数字化转型进入深水区的阶段,企业需要建立动态存储评估模型:

nas存储和对象存储的区别是什么意思,NAS存储与对象存储,技术特性、应用场景及选型指南

图片来源于网络,如有侵权联系删除

  1. 短期(1-3年):NAS仍为主力存储,用于支撑现有ERP、CRM等系统
  2. 中期(3-5年):构建对象存储数据湖,支持AI/ML、IoT等新业务
  3. 长期(5-10年):发展混合云存储架构,实现跨地域、多协议的智能调度

某跨国制造企业的实践表明,采用对象存储+NAS的混合架构,在3年内实现了:

  • 存储成本降低42%
  • 数据查询效率提升65%
  • 灾备恢复时间缩短至15分钟

建议企业建立存储成本分析矩阵(TCO Model),综合考虑:

  • 数据生命周期管理成本
  • 网络带宽消耗成本
  • 硬件采购与运维成本
  • 安全合规成本

最终存储方案应成为企业数字化转型的有机组成部分,而非孤立的技术模块,只有理解业务本质需求,才能在NAS与对象存储的技术光谱中找到最优解。

(全文共计1,568字,原创内容占比92%)

黑狐家游戏

发表评论

最新文章